I did a tour with Celebrity that included a Folkloric Show. I really enjoyed the day. We did La Popa, walled city, show, quick shopping at the dungeons, drive around the beach, photo stop at the fort and new city. I talked to people who toured the fort and it is quite strenuous. With the heat I am glad I did not pick a tour including the fort tour, people said they have never sweated so much in their lives! I enjoyed the Folkloric show so for me it was the right choice.

 

One idea is tell the guide you want to leave the tour right before heading back to the ship. Get a cab to the fort and tour on your own. After that, you can get a cab back to the ship.
